Compass Group, North America
25 mile radius of Lebanon, CT
2/21/2025
Manchester, CT, US
Waterford, CT, US
New London, CT, US
Mashantucket, CT, US
Uncasville, CT, US
Norwich, CT, US
2/4/2025
New London, CT, US
12/15/2024
New London, CT, US